KitchenAid Clothes Dryer Heating Problems: Causes and Solutions
If your KitchenAid dryer is not warming up appropriately, it can be frustrating and cause damp clothes also after a full cycle. A number of common causes could be behind this concern, such as a defective burner, a malfunctioning thermostat, or a blocked air vent causing bad air movement. KitchenAid Dryer Vent Cleansing: Why It is essential
Making certain the tidiness of your KitchenAid dryer air vent is important for its optimum efficiency and safety. Gradually, lint and particles can build up within the air vent, resulting in potential obstructions that restrict appropriate airflow. This can trigger your KitchenAid dryer to get too hot, resulting in problems such as reduced effectiveness, longer drying times, and even safety dangers as a result of the capacity for a fire threat. By frequently cleansing the vent, you can protect against these problems and expand the lifespan of your KitchenAid dryer.
Disregarding the maintenance of your KitchenAid clothes dryer vent can not only influence the unit's efficiency yet also boost the likelihood of malfunctions and pricey repair work. A stopped up air vent puts extra pressure on the dryer's elements, such as the electric motor and heating element, resulting in early wear and potential malfunctions.
